<?xml version="1.0" encoding="UTF-8"?>
<edgarSubmission xmlns="http://www.sec.gov/edgar/twentyfourf2filer" xmlns:feec="http://www.sec.gov/edgar/feecommon" xmlns:com="http://www.sec.gov/edgar/common">
  <schemaVersion>X0102</schemaVersion>
  <headerData>
    <submissionType>24F-2NT/A</submissionType>
    <filerInfo>
      <liveTestFlag>LIVE</liveTestFlag>
      <filer>
        <issuerCredentials>
          <cik>0000918266</cik>
          <ccc>XXXXXXXX</ccc>
        </issuerCredentials>
      </filer>
      <investmentCompanyType>N-1A</investmentCompanyType>
    </filerInfo>
  </headerData>
  <formData>
    <annualFilings>
      <annualFilingInfo>
        <item1>
          <nameOfIssuer>Schwab Annuity Portfolios</nameOfIssuer>
          <addressOfIssuer>
            <street1>211 Main Street</street1>
            <city>San Francisco</city>
            <state>CA</state>
            <country>X1</country>
            <zipCode>94105</zipCode>
          </addressOfIssuer>
        </item1>
        <item2>
          <reportSeriesClass>
            <rptSeriesClassInfo>
              <seriesName>Schwab VIT Balanced with Growth Portfolio</seriesName>
              <seriesId>S000036327</seriesId>
              <includeAllClassesFlag>true</includeAllClassesFlag>
            </rptSeriesClassInfo>
            <rptSeriesClassInfo>
              <seriesName>Schwab S&amp;P 500 Index Portfolio</seriesName>
              <seriesId>S000006547</seriesId>
              <includeAllClassesFlag>true</includeAllClassesFlag>
            </rptSeriesClassInfo>
            <rptSeriesClassInfo>
              <seriesName>Schwab VIT Growth Portfolio</seriesName>
              <seriesId>S000036328</seriesId>
              <includeAllClassesFlag>true</includeAllClassesFlag>
            </rptSeriesClassInfo>
            <rptSeriesClassInfo>
              <seriesName>Schwab Government Money Market Portfolio</seriesName>
              <seriesId>S000006545</seriesId>
              <includeAllClassesFlag>true</includeAllClassesFlag>
            </rptSeriesClassInfo>
            <rptSeriesClassInfo>
              <seriesName>Schwab VIT Balanced Portfolio</seriesName>
              <seriesId>S000036326</seriesId>
              <includeAllClassesFlag>true</includeAllClassesFlag>
            </rptSeriesClassInfo>
          </reportSeriesClass>
        </item2>
        <item3>
          <investmentCompActFileNo>811-08314</investmentCompActFileNo>
          <securitiesActFileNumbers>
            <securitiesActFileNo>
              <fileNumber>033-74534</fileNumber>
            </securitiesActFileNo>
          </securitiesActFileNumbers>
        </item3>
        <item4>
          <lastDayOfFiscalYear>12/31/2020</lastDayOfFiscalYear>
          <isThisFormBeingFiledLate>true</isThisFormBeingFiledLate>
          <isThisTheLastTimeIssuerFilingThisForm>false</isThisTheLastTimeIssuerFilingThisForm>
        </item4>
        <item5>
          <aggregateSalePriceOfSecuritiesSold>218234384.23</aggregateSalePriceOfSecuritiesSold>
          <aggregatePriceOfSecuritiesRedeemedOrRepurchasedInFiscalYear>89797120.38</aggregatePriceOfSecuritiesRedeemedOrRepurchasedInFiscalYear>
          <aggregatePriceOfSecuritiesRedeemedOrRepurchasedAnyPrior>0</aggregatePriceOfSecuritiesRedeemedOrRepurchasedAnyPrior>
          <totalAvailableRedemptionCredits>89797120.38</totalAvailableRedemptionCredits>
          <netSales>128437263.85</netSales>
          <redemptionCreditsAvailableForUseInFutureYears>0</redemptionCreditsAvailableForUseInFutureYears>
          <multiplierForDeterminingRegistrationFee>0.0001531</multiplierForDeterminingRegistrationFee>
          <registrationFeeDue>19663.75</registrationFeeDue>
        </item5>
        <item6>
          <interestDue>4180.57</interestDue>
        </item6>
        <item7>
          <totalOfRegistrationFeePlusAnyInterestDue>23844.32</totalOfRegistrationFeePlusAnyInterestDue>
        </item7>
        <item8>
          <explanatoryNotes>After a detailed review, it was determined that the Form 24F-2 registration fee for the Schwab Annuity Portfolios ("the Trust") was calculated incorrectly for the Fiscal Year periods ending December 31, 2019 to December 31, 2024.  Specifically, sales of shares of the Schwab S&amp;P 500 Index Portfolio, a series of the Trust, to certain unregistered insurance company separate accounts were inadvertently not included in the annual Form 24F-2 registration fee calculations during that period.  This payment will correct those errors, including interest on the unpaid balance, that occurred in the fiscal years noted on this form.


</explanatoryNotes>
        </item8>
        <signature>
          <signature>Derek DeBenedictis</signature>
          <nameAndTitle>Assistant Treasurer</nameAndTitle>
          <signatureDate>06/26/2025</signatureDate>
        </signature>
      </annualFilingInfo>
    </annualFilings>
  </formData>
</edgarSubmission>
